Stateline Church in Iron City, Tennessee: A Welcoming Baptist Community
Stateline Church is a Baptist church located at 3855 Chisholm Rd, Iron City, TN 38463, United States. Based on the available reviews, the congregation presents itself as a rural church with a close-knit atmosphere, centered on the Bible and open to both regular members and those who wish to get to know a local Christian community.

Preaching, Meetings, and Community Life
Reviews indicate that Stateline Church’s preaching is focused on the biblical message rather than political speeches. For some visitors, this characteristic may be decisive when choosing a Baptist church in Tennessee. The congregation appears to attract those seeking direct Christian teaching, a simple atmosphere, and a faith experience removed from positions excessively centered on human opinions.
Among the activities mentioned is a men’s breakfast held on the second Saturday of each month. This gathering may provide an opportunity for congregation members and visitors to share food, conversation, and fellowship. Pastor Greg Stults is also mentioned positively, with one reviewer expressing appreciation for his work.
